Former WWE World Champion Dolph Ziggler is one of the several names who has been released by WWE today (September 21).
The news was confirmed by Sean Ross Sapp of Fightful, who tweeted:
Fightful has learned that former World Heavyweight Champion Dolph Ziggler has been released by WWE
Ziggler himself has yet to publicly comment.

Others who have departed WWE so far today are Elias, Riddick Moss, Emma, Mustafa Ali, Rick Boogs, Aliyah, Top Dolla and Shelton Benjamin.

Ziggler has been signed to the company for nearly 20 years, initially being called up to the main roster as part of the Spirit Squad in 2006.
He redebuted under the Dolph Ziggler name in 2008, where he went on to become a two time World Heavyweight Champion in the company, including his iconic Money In The Bank cash-in on the Raw after WrestleMania 29.
Ziggler’s last match was on the May 29 episode of WWE Raw, where he went to a double countout with JD McDonagh.
